Output e61dba0e42dd9717938a26e2a2fbfdb5b6e52b1d85fb36eb32ae8e19b739e038:0

value
2325114
script pubkey
OP_0 OP_PUSHBYTES_20 e87c85692a43230cf8bfe658da7565d1b9871fa9
address
ltc1qap7g26f2gv3se79luevd5at96xucw8afslgzxc
transaction
e61dba0e42dd9717938a26e2a2fbfdb5b6e52b1d85fb36eb32ae8e19b739e038
spent
true